Pale Skinned People Should Not Use Sunbeds

The fair complexioned people with red hair generally use sunbeds to tan their skin. They have the pale skin, which will not get tanned by the UV rays exposure, but only ever burn.
They have the higher risk of getting wrinkles, sunspots and aging. They are also potential to disfigurement of the skin, more easily.
Pale skinned people also have the higher risk of skin cancer when compared to the other categories. So the dermatologists say that it is not recommendable to use sunbeds while going the lengths to achieve the bronzed look.
